Code No: RR320204 Set No. 2
III B.Tech II Semester Regular Examinations, Apr/May 2007
INSTRUMENTATION
(Electrical & Electronic Engineering)
Time: 3 hours Max Marks: 80
Answer any FIVE Questions
All Questions carry equal marks
Æ Æ Æ Æ Æ
1. Draw the block diagram of the measuring system and explain the each stage with
their functions. [16]
2. Describe the process of modulation and the techniques usually adopted. [16]
3. (a) What precautions must be taken when using a sampling oscilloscope?
(b) A lissajous pattern on the oscilloscope is stationary and has 6 vertical maxi-
mum values and ve horizontal maximum values. The frequency of the hori-
zontal input is 1500HZ. Determine the frequency of vertical input
(c) If a digitizing oscilloscope is to have a 6-bit resolution in both the horizontal
6 and vertical axis and is to display transients at a rate of 1 × 10 sec per
division for a display of 10 divisions, what is the speed required of the input
A/D converter?
[6+5+5]
4. Explain with a neat circuit diagram of a RMS voltmeter. [16]
5. (a) What are the various types of inductive transducers?
(b) Explain in detail the working of inductive transducers operating on the prin-
ciple of eddy currents? [8+8]
6. Explain in detail the applications of photodevices? [16]
7. (a) Explain the construction of di
(b) Explain in general how pressure is measured with electrical transducer as
secondary transducers. [8+8]
8. (a) Discuss the merits demerits of constant temperature method over constant
current method of measurement at ow using hot wire anemometer .
(b) With a neat sketch explain the measurement by constant - temperature anemome-
ter. [8+8]

Code No: RR320204 Set No. 4
III B.Tech II Semester Regular Examinations, Apr/May 2007
INSTRUMENTATION
(Electrical & Electronic Engineering)
Time: 3 hours Max Marks: 80
Answer any FIVE Questions
All Questions carry equal marks
Æ Æ Æ Æ Æ
1. (a) Dene Instrumentation and the importance of the Instrumentation systems.
(b) Explain the role of electronic circuits in the eld of modern Instrumentation.
(c) Distinguish a meter from an instrument and state the primary role of each.
[5+5+6]
2. (a) Distinguish between periodic and a periodic signals and give examples for
each.
(b) Derive from fundamentals the expression representing a rectangular wave by
Fourier series. [8+8]
[LId Ed] 3. Derive the equation D = with respect to the concept of electrostatic de- [2dEa]
ection of a cathode ray oscilloscope, where D= deection of electron beam on
the screen in Y direction; mtr, L= distance between screen and the centre of the
deecting plates; mtrs; Id = length of the deecting plates, Ed = potential be-
tween deecting plates, d= distance between deecting plates, Ea = voltage of the
pre-accelerating anode. [16]
4. (a) Write short notes on:
i. Resolution in digital meters
ii. Sensitivity of digital meters
(b) A 4 1/2 digit voltmeter is used for voltage measurements.
i. Find its resolution
ii. How would 12.98 volts be displayed on 10 volt range?
iii. How would 0.6973 be displayed on 1 volt range?
iv. How would 0.6973 be displayed on 10 volt range? [10+6]
5. (a) A single strain gauge is mounted to measure the axial strain in a simple tensile.
member. If the recorded strain is 380 micro strain what is the axial stress.
i. if the member is steel?
ii. if the member is aluminium?
(b) What are the advantages of electrical transducers? [8+8]
